RESOLUTION NO. 6666
A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E
CITY OF VERNON DENYING A VARIANCE TO
ALBERT GERRICK, TRUSTEE, ET AL. FROM
SECTION 26.4.2-8, DEVELOPMENT STANDARDS,
OF THE COMPREHENSIVE ZONING ORDINANCE,
FOR THE PROPERTY LOCATED AT 4510 SEVILLE
AVENUE IN THE CITY OF VERNON
WHEREAS, Albert Gerrick, Trustee, et al. owns a
parcel of property located at 4510 Seville Avenue in the City
of Vernon and has requested a variance from conformance with
section 26.4.2-8, Development Standards, of the Comprehensive
Zoning Ordinance; and
WHEREAS, the building has been vacant for more than
one year and Zoning Ordinance section 26.4.6-7 requires the
building to be brought into conformity with all regulations of
the zone in which it is located; and
WHEREAS, the building is proposed to be used for
produce processing and the existing building measures
approximately 11,500 square feet and was constructed with one
conforming truck loading space and six non-conforming truck
loading spaces, five measuring 10.0 feet in width and 50.0 feet
in length and one measuring 10.0 feet in width and 4.0 feet in
length; and
WHEREAS, Zoning Ordinance Section 26.4.2-7 (a)
requires one truck parking space for industrial, manufacturing,
and similar uses and Zoning Ordinance section 26.4.2-7 (b)
requires two truck loading spaces for buildings with a gross
floor area between 8,001 and 25,000 square feet in size; and
WHEREAS, Zoning Ordinance Section 26.4.2-8 (c)

specifies that each truck loading and parking space shall be a
minimum of 10 feet wide and 65 feet long; and
WHEREAS, granting a variance from Zoning Ordinance
section 26.4.6-7 to a building which has been vacant for a year
would constitute a privilege which has not been granted to
other such buildings, and a special privilege by variance is
prohibited by Zoning Ordinance Section 26.5.1-3; and
WHEREAS, the City Council of the City of Vernon held
a hearing on said application for a variance on August 1, 1995.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F
THE CITY OF VERNON AS FOLLOWS:
SECTION 1: The City Council of the City of Vernon
hereby finds and determines that the recitals contained
hereinabove are true and correct.
SECTION 2: The request by Albert Gerrick, Trustee,
et al. for a variance from Section 26.4.2-8, Development
Standards of the Comprehensive Zoning Ordinance, requiring all
truck loading spaces to be 10 feet wide by 65 feet long and
having a 40 foot unobstructed maneuvering area in front of the
loading space at 4510 Seville Avenue is hereby denied.
SECTION 3: The City Clerk of the City of Vernon
shall certify to the passage of this Resolution and thereupon
and thereafter the same shall be in full force and effect.

ENGINEER'S REPORT
ALBERT GERRICK, TRUSTEE, ET AL.
4510 SEVILLE AVENUE
VARIANCE APPLICATION
JULY 26, 1995
/~
Albert Gerrick, Trustee, et ale has requested a variance
from the Comprehensive Zoning Ordinance section 26.4.2-8,
Development Standards, for the property located at 4510 Seville
Avenue in the City of Vernon. The building on the site has been
vacant for more than one year. The building was constructed with
one conforming truck loading space and six non-conforming truck
loading spaces five measuring 10.0 feet in width and 50.0 feet in
length and one measuring 10.0 feet in width and 4.0 feet in
length. Albert Gerrick, Trustee, et ale has stated that they
will remove three of the docks and provide required automobile
parking. Only vehicles of smaller lengths will be utilized at
the remaining four non-conforming truck loading spaces. The
building is proposed to be used for produce processing and is
approximatelY 11,500 square feet in size. The building will be
brought into conformity with all other regulations of the zone in
which it is located.
section 26.4.2-7 (b) requires two truck loading spaces for
buildings with a gross floor area between 8,001 and 25,000 square
feet in size. section 26.4.2-8 (c) of the Comprehensive Zoning
Ordinance specifies that each loading space shall be a minimum of
t~
"
10 feet wide and 65 feet long and section 26.4.2-7 (e) requires
all truck loading spaces to have 40 foot unobstructed maneuvering
area in front of the loading space.
Albert Gerrick, Trustee, et ale has indicated that requiring
the non-conforming truck loading and parking spaces to be 65 feet
long by 10 feet wide with a forty foot onsite maneuvering area
would be a hardship. On such a unique lot the truck maneuvering
requirements cannot be met. The building would have to either be
combined with a neighboring property, utilized by an operation
that does not require truck parking, such as an office use or
demolished in order to bring it into full compliance. Albert
Gerrick, Trustee, et alA has indicated that it has no plans for
expansion or alteration of the building configuration. The
proposed operation is in conformance with the Zoning Ordinance
and General Plan. Upon field review and surveying of the lot it
has been determined that there is not adequate room to provide
the required aut.omobile and truck parking, loading and
maneuvering. No variance has previously been granted to a
building which has been vacant for more than a year.
Consequently to grant Albert Gerrick, Trustee, et ale a variance
would be a special privilege which is prohibited by section
26.5.1-3 of the Zoning Ordinance. Therefore, it is recommended
that the variance be denied.
